Top 10 Largest Wheat Producing States in India 2026 with Map

Uttar Pradesh, with a total wheat production of 35.65 million tonnes in the crop year 2024-25, is the largest wheat-producing state in India.

UP is followed by Madhya Pradesh and Punjab as the second and third largest wheat-producing states in India, respectively.

Uttar Pradesh also had the largest area under wheat cultivation, at 9.60 million hectares (refer to the table given later in this article for data on other states).

Please Note:

  • Wheat production figures are based on the Final Estimates for the 2024–25 crop year.
  • In India, the crop year runs from July to June of the following year.
  • While some data for 2025–26 is available, it is based on Advance Estimates and is not final.
  • Final Estimates are usually released around October–November (e.g., 2024–25 data was released in November 2025).

State-wise Wheat Production in India

The table below presents the top 10 wheat-producing states in India, along with area under cultivation and yield. The table is based on the latest Final Estimates data, which currently is available for the crop year 2024-25.

Units of measurement used:

  • Wheat Production – Million Tonnes (Mt)
  • Area Under Cultivation – Million Hectares (Mha)
  • Yield – Kilograms per Hectare (Kg/Ha)

Key Facts About Wheat Production in India

As per the Final Estimates data released by the Ministry of Agriculture and Farmers Welfare for the crop year 2024-25:

  • The total production of wheat in India is estimated at 117.94 million tonnes, which is 4.65 million tonnes higher than the previous year’s production of 113.29 million tonnes.
  • The total Area Under Wheat Cultivation in India was 32.80 million hectares, with an average Yield of 3,595 kilograms per hectare.
  • Top 3 Wheat Producing States in India:
    1. Uttar Pradesh
    2. Madhya Pradesh
    3. Punjab
  • The above three states are also the top 3 in the largest area under wheat cultivation.
  • Among Indian States, Punjab had the best yield in wheat production followed by Haryana.
  • India is the world’s second-largest producer of wheat after China.
  • India is also the world’s second-largest consumer of wheat after China.
